Danita Kiriazis, Finalist in the QRC/WIMARQ Resources Awards for Women 2024

At Alpha HPA, we take immense pride in our dedicated team, and today, we are thrilled to share the incredible news that our Senior Process Engineer, Danita Kiriazis, has been named a finalist in the prestigious Queensland Resources Council/Women in Mining and Resources Queensland (WIMARQ) Resources Awards for Women 2024.

In Danita’s own words, “I love my job here at Alpha HPA because I get to help my team solve challenging problems every day.” This passion and commitment have not gone unnoticed, earning her a spot among just 18 remarkable women announced as finalists in the 2024 awards. The competition spans seven esteemed award categories, with winners set to be revealed at a special awards presentation on International Women’s Day at the Brisbane Convention and Exhibition Centre.

Danita is vying for the title of Exceptional Woman in Technological Innovation, a well-deserved acknowledgment of her pivotal role in leading a team of process engineers and laboratory technicians. Under her guidance, Alpha HPA has been able to sustainably produce an expanding product range of ultra-high purity aluminium materials. These materials cater to diverse high-technology industries, including LED lighting, synthetic sapphire, semiconductors, and lithium-ion battery markets.

The Queensland Resources Council’s acting Chief Executive Officer, Judy Bertram, emphasises the importance of workplace diversity, citing research that demonstrates its positive impact on safety, productivity, and overall employee well-being. Alpha HPA is proud to maintain a 45% female representation across our team of professionals and operators.
